What Are the Common Problems with Stainless Steel Flexible Pipe Joints and How Can They Be Prevented?
Stainless Steel Flexible Pipe Joints are essential components in piping systems, providing vibration absorption, thermal expansion compensation, and alignment flexibility. 1. Common Problems
a. Leakage
Leakage often occurs due to improper installation, excessive bending, or worn-out sealing elements.
b. Corrosion
Exposure to corrosive chemicals or saline environments can degrade the joint material if the wrong grade is selected.
c. Fatigue and Cracking
Repeated vibration, pressure surges, or thermal cycling can lead to metal fatigue and cracks in the flexible joint.
d. Blockage or Flow Restriction
Debris, scaling, or sediment buildup inside the joint can reduce flow efficiency and affect system performance.
e. Connection Failures
Improperly tightened or incompatible connections may cause detachment or leakage.
2. Prevention Measures
- Material Selection: Use 304 SS for general applications and 316 SS for corrosive or saline environments.
- Proper Installation: Avoid over-bending, ensure correct alignment, and follow manufacturer guidelines.
- Regular Inspection: Monitor for signs of corrosion, leaks, or fatigue and replace components as needed.
- System Pressure Control: Use dampers or expansion loops to reduce pressure surges and vibration.
- Clean Fluid Systems: Filter fluids and prevent debris accumulation to avoid blockages.
- Sealing Maintenance: Periodically check gaskets, O-rings, and sealing elements for wear.

4. Installation Guidelines
- Alignment: Ensure the joint is correctly aligned with connected pipes to avoid stress.
- Support: Use proper pipe supports to prevent sagging or undue strain.
- Bending Radius: Do not exceed the recommended bending radius to maintain flexibility and avoid fatigue.
- Tightening: Secure connections to manufacturer torque specifications to prevent leakage or damage.
5. Recommended Usage Scenarios
- Industrial piping systems with vibration or thermal expansion.
- Fire-fighting water distribution systems requiring flexibility and durability.
- HVAC systems where vibration damping is necessary.
- Medical equipment and chemical process lines with corrosive or high-purity fluids.
